Output 6f30fb418c4945c73788241c970b55bc8be03e69018ff92fa5cdc8f8157214a3:0

value
759413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5008d7f890a7d9785fe98a44d2fde99cce5a0ea6 OP_EQUAL
address
38zCaMecx6d2kuysSKEurRdXduoeWXTMHv
transaction
6f30fb418c4945c73788241c970b55bc8be03e69018ff92fa5cdc8f8157214a3
spent
true